#1 – Make Your
Tradeshow Display Unique
The
most important tip when it comes to tradeshow displays is to make your booth
unique and choose a memorable shape that people will notice and make them want
to come over to your booth to find out more about your business, product or
service.
#2 – Have Awesome SWAG
You
know the one thing that rocks trade shows is the swag right? If you’ve been to
more than one trade show before you will remember the swag that was given away
and you shouldn’t hesitate to invest in some great promotional items to give
away from your tradeshow display because, promotional items have a high pass
along rate and are remembered long after the trade show is over.
#3 - Host A Game And Offer Prizes
Let’s
face it, most trade shows are boring and adults are really just grown up “kids”
so you can make your tradeshow display even more memorable by hosting a game
and offering prizes to people who aren’t afraid to participate in your game.
#4 – Demo Your Service
Or Product
Don’t
be afraid to show people what you can really do, use your tradeshow display as
an “office” or opportunity to demo your product or service because the
tradeshow floor can be one of the few times for you to get up close and
personal with your audience.
#5 – Always Use
Technology At Your Booth
Remember
when it comes to tradeshow displays that technology rules so leave your
whiteboard in the office and make sure that you have the latest technology to
demo your product or service and connect with potential clients on the
tradeshow floor.
#6 – Be Active On
Social Media
During
the tradeshow make sure that you’re staying active on social media and posting
tons of pictures from your tradeshow display on the floor as well as video.
It’s
also best to follow and send friend requests to other tradeshow attendees and
exhibitors so they are aware of your presence at the tradeshow because everyone
will have their phone with them and most people will be actively checking their
email or social media updates while at the tradeshow.
#7 – Follow Up!
Last
of all, but most important, ALWAYS follow up with leads that you get from the
tradeshow floor! This tip is important because many people will toss business
cards that they get at tradeshows onto their desks when they get home and then
forget about them when those cards represent LEADS so you should always view
the leads that you get from your tradeshow display as golden and follow up with
them after the tradeshow is over.
